Índice da Página
2 maneiras de recuperar arquivos de banco de dados MySQL (com imagens)
Não se preocupe se você perdeu arquivos ou dados do banco de dados MySQL. Você pode executar a recuperação do MySQL com uma ferramenta, ou com o Binlog.
Soluções Viáveis | Solução de problemas passo a passo |
---|---|
1. Recuperar o MySQL com uma ferramenta confiável |
|
2. Recuperar MySQL do Binlog |
|
O que é o banco de dados MySQL
Um banco de dados é uma coleção estruturada de dados. Pode ser qualquer coisa, desde uma simples lista de compras até uma galeria de fotos ou as vastas quantidades de informações em uma rede corporativa. Para adicionar, acessar e processar dados armazenados em um banco de dados de computador, você precisa de um sistema de gerenciamento de banco de dados, como o MySQL Server. Como os computadores são muito bons em lidar com grandes quantidades de dados, os sistemas de gerenciamento de banco de dados desempenham um papel central na computação, como utilitários autônomos ou como partes de outros aplicativos.
MySQL é um sistema de gerenciamento de banco de dados relacional (RDBMS) baseado em SQL (Structured Query Language). Lançado pela primeira vez em janeiro de 1998, o MySQL é agora um componente da linha de produtos de servidores de banco de dados e ferramentas de desenvolvimento da empresa-mãe MySQL AB. Ele é usado em uma ampla gama de aplicações, incluindo data warehousing, e-commerce, bancos de dados da Web, aplicações de registro e aplicações distribuídas. Agora, ele se torna o banco de dados de código aberto mais popular do mundo devido ao seu rápido desempenho, alta confiabilidade, facilidade de uso e economia de custos drástica.
O melhor software de recuperação de banco de dados MySQL (recomendado)
Arquivos de banco de dados MySQL geralmente terminam com uma extensão de FRM, MYD, MYI. Os arquivos *.frm contêm as definições de tabela. Os arquivos *.myi são arquivos de índice MyISAM. Os arquivos *.myd contêm os dados da tabela. Semelhante a outros tipos de dados, você pode perder seus arquivos MySQL devido a exclusão acidental, formatação descuidada, perda de partições, travamento do sistema e infecção por vírus. Mesmo quando você faz todos os esforços para evitar isso, a miséria da perda de dados ainda acontece.
Então, como recuperar dados do MySQL quando o problema ocorre, mas você não tem um backup? Aqui, nosso conselho é tentar o EaseUS Data Recovery Wizard. Ele pode lidar com várias situações de perda de dados e recuperar o arquivo de banco de dados MySQL a partir dele. Além disso, ele tem muitos destaques:
- Recuperar dados excluídos, formatados e inacessíveis em diferentes situações de perda de dados.
- Recuperar arquivos de hd formatado , lixeira vazia, cartão de memória, unidade flash, câmera digital e filmadoras
- Recuperar arquivos do Word, fotos, áudio, música e e-mails de qualquer armazenamento de forma eficaz.
Como recuperar o MySQL com a ferramenta de recuperação do MySQL da EaseUS
Baixe o EaseUS Data Recovery Wizard e recupere os dados perdidos do MySQL o mais rápido possível. Inicie-o e siga os próximos passos simples para recuperar os arquivos perdidos do MySQL.
Passo 1. Selecione um local e comece a digitalizar.
Inicie o EaseUS Data Recovery Wizard e passe o mouse na partição em que você perdeu dados, seja uma unidade de disco rígido, disco externo, pen drive ou cartão SD e clique em "Procurar Dados Perdidos".
Passo 2. Visualize e selecione os arquivos que deseja recuperar.
Quando a digitalização terminar, selecione os dados que deseja recuperar. Clique duas vezes no arquivo para verificar seu conteúdo, se necessário.
Passo 3. Recupere dados perdidos.
Depois de escolher os dados, clique em "Recuperar" e escolha um local em outra unidade para salvar os arquivos.
Se você tiver outros problemas de perda de dados, também pode baixar este software de recuperação de arquivos MySQL para recuperar fotos, vídeos e documentos com simples cliques.
Como recuperar o MySQL do Binlog
O pré-requisito para recuperar dados do Binlog é que o MySQL Binlog deve estar ligado. Se o log do Binlog não estiver ligado, ignore este método. Você pode verificar o arquivo de configuração do MySQL se o Binlog estiver habilitado. O local do log geralmente está no diretório /var/lib/mysql.
Etapa 1. Faça login no MySQL e use o comando para visualizar o Binlog.
- # cat /etc/my.cnf
- # mysql -uroot -p
- mysql> show variables like'log_bin%';
- # ll /home/programs/mysql-5.6.26/data/mysql-bin*
Etapa 2. Encontre a declaração errada no Binlog.
Você pode encontrar o tempo de execução da declaração de erro no Binlog e restaurar os logs. Você também pode pular esta etapa e restaurar diretamente o Binlog inteiro. Em seguida, abra o arquivo SQL e exclua a declaração de erro.
- # sudo mysqlbinlog --base64-output=DECODE-ROWS -v -d ids --start-datetime '2016-10-11 15:22:53' mysql-bin.000001 > /home/stack/data.sql
Etapa 3. Recupere MySQL do Binlog
Use o comando MySQL Binlog para restaurar diretamente o log Binlog para o script SQL, e você pode especificar a hora de início e término.
Se vários arquivos Binlog forem gerados a partir do último backup (é recomendado atualizar os arquivos Binlog ao mesmo tempo que o backup) até o momento da recuperação. Então, exporte-os para SQL e importe-os para o banco de dados em ordem do menor para o maior.
- # sudo mysqlbinlog --base64-output=DECODE-ROWS -v -d ids --start-datetime '2016-10-11 15:22:53' mysql-bin.000001 > /home/stack/data.sql
Etapa 4. Recupere dados para MySQL
Ao restaurar dados, pode haver erros de dados repetidos. É recomendado usar o parâmetro -f para ignorá-los.
- # mysql -uroot -p -f ids < data.sql
Conclusão
Isso é tudo sobre o banco de dados MySQL. Se você habilitou o Binlog, o Método 2 é recomendado. Se você não tem nenhum backup, o Método 1 é recomendado. O software de recuperação de dados da EaseUS pode recuperar arquivos FRM, MYD, MYI e muito mais.
Esta página foi útil?
-
"Espero que minha experiência com tecnologia possa ajudá-lo a resolver a maioria dos problemas do seu Windows, Mac e smartphone."…
20+
Anos de experiência
160+
Países e regiões
72 Milhões+
Downloads
4.7 +
Classificação do Trustpilot
Tópicos em Destaque
Pesquisa